Cili është përdorimi i _layout Cshtml në MVC?
Cili është përdorimi i _layout Cshtml në MVC?

Video: Cili është përdorimi i _layout Cshtml në MVC?

Video: Cili është përdorimi i _layout Cshtml në MVC?
Video: Основные ошибки при возведении перегородок из газобетона #5 2024, Nëntor
Anonim

Të Paraqitja pamja përmban pjesë të zakonshme të një UI. Është njësoj si kryefaqja e webformave ASP. NET. _ViewStart. cshtml skedari mund të jetë të përdorura për të specifikuar rrugën e faqosje faqe, e cila nga ana tjetër do të jetë e zbatueshme për të gjitha pamjet e dosjes dhe nënfolderit të saj.

Për më tepër, çfarë është _layout Cshtml në MVC?

cshtml skedari nën dosjen "Shared". Skedari " _Shfaqja . cshtml " përfaqëson faqosje të çdo faqeje në aplikacion. Klikoni me të djathtën në dosjen Shared në Solution Explorer, më pas shkoni te artikulli "Shto" dhe klikoni në "Shiko". Tani Pamja është krijuar.

Po kështu, cili është përdorimi i RenderBody në MVC? RenderBody . RenderBody thirret për të dhënë përmbajtjen e një pamje fëmijësh. Çdo përmbajtje në pamjen e përmendur që nuk është në një @seksion do të jepet nga RenderBody . Duke përdorur pamjen Layout më sipër, kjo do të thotë se e gjithë përmbajtja në një pamje fëmijërore do të jepet brenda.

Në mënyrë të ngjashme, dikush mund të pyesë, cili është përdorimi i _ViewStart Cshtml në MVC?

_Viewstart . cshtml është të përdorura për të vendosur logjikën e përbashkët të ndërfaqes së përdoruesit nëpër Views në dosje, ku ndodhet. Kjo do të thotë, pamjet në një dosje të vetme që ka _Viewstart . cshtml do të jepet së bashku me të.

Si funksionon _layout Cshtml?

cshtml skedar, i cili prek të gjitha faqet e përmbajtjes në dosjen në të cilën është është të vendosura dhe të gjithë nëndosjet. Si parazgjedhje, faqosje dosje është vendoset në dosjen Pages/Shared, por ajo mund vendoset kudo në strukturën e dosjes së aplikacionit.

Recommended: